Skillshub utg
Check the diff against origin/main, and generate unit tests for the changed code
install
source · Clone the upstream repo
git clone https://github.com/ComeOnOliver/skillshub
Claude Code · Install into ~/.claude/skills/
T=$(mktemp -d) && git clone --depth=1 https://github.com/ComeOnOliver/skillshub "$T" && mkdir -p ~/.claude/skills && cp -r "$T/skills/recrsn/agent-skills/utg" ~/.claude/skills/comeonoliver-skillshub-utg && rm -rf "$T"
manifest:
skills/recrsn/agent-skills/utg/SKILL.mdsource content
Check the diff against origin/main, and generate unit tests for the changed code in this branch. Run
git fetch origin to make sure git context is up-to-date.
Here is the list of files changed in this branch: !
git diff --stat origin/main
- Check existing test coverage for changed code; skip areas already well-covered
- Only generate tests for logic changes, not data structure or formatting changes
- Use the project's existing test framework and conventions
- Run the test suite with coverage after generating tests, and add more tests if coverage for changed code is low
Testing guidelines:
- Tests should be isolated — use mocks/stubs for external dependencies, but do not mock logging or telemetry
- Only test public API of modules/classes, not private/internal methods
- Follow existing test style and conventions in the codebase